DESCRIPTION

Amazon’s Transportation Execution Initiatives team is focused on ensuring that forward looking initiatives that enhance our supply chain maintain world class excellence in operational execution of on-time and in-full.

Amazon’s Transportation Execution Initiatives team is looking for a Business Intelligence Engineer to provide recommendations on how to improve customer delivery performance, leveraging a toolkit of numerical methods and modeling. As a BIE, you will be responsible for defining and executing reports to drive operational excellence, exceed our customers’ expectations and achieve performance goals. In partnership with Program Managers, BIEs will expose gaps in our supply chain that leave us vulnerable to customer facing defects.

Additionally you will provide insights into operational issues, analyze the root cause and provide recommendations for improvements. Role will require data analysis, understanding of the systems workflow, cross-functional communication and issues management. The role is responsible for effectively communicating with senior management as well as with colleagues from operations and business backgrounds.
